Role

As a Senior Maintenance Technician (also known as Equipment Specialist, Manufacturing Technician), you'll be responsible for ensuring the highest standards of safety and good manufacturing practices. You'll lead and train Operators, Mechanics and Supervisors on technical procedures related to high-speed bottle manufacturing and packaging. You'll work directly with plant leadership to develop and execute projects involving continuous improvement, upgrades, and the resolution of recurring problems. You'll also use available software systems to analyze and identify issues to drive throughput performance.

Qualifications
  • High School Diploma or GED required; Associate's Degree in manufacturing, manufacturing technology, mechatronics, industrial manufacturing, manufacturing automation or other similar manufacturing-related specialization preferred.
  • Minimum of 6 years of experience in a maintenance manufacturing environment; 10+ years preferred.
  • Experience with Microsoft Word, Excel, and Outlook. Ability to read and interpret schematics: electrical, hydraulic, and pneumatic. Skilled in the use of shop equipment such as hydraulic and mechanical presses, bench grinder, drill press, mill and lathe, and assorted power tools.
